Upgrade Your Tactical Gear with Tactical PVC Patches

Upgrading your tactical gear with tactical PVC patches can add functionality, personalization, and a professional touch. Here’s how to make the most of tactical PVC patches:

  1. Choose Durable and Weather-Resistant Patches: Tactical PVC patches are designed to withstand rugged conditions. Look for patches made from high-quality PVC material that is durable, waterproof, and resistant to fading. This ensures that your patches can withstand the demanding environments where tactical gear is often used.
  2. Reflect Tactical and Functional Elements: Opt for PVC patches that reflect tactical elements such as military symbols, tactical equipment, camouflage patterns, or other relevant motifs. These designs enhance the overall tactical aesthetic of your gear and create a cohesive look.
  3. Display Identifiers and Morale Boosters: Tactical PVC patches can display identifiers such as unit insignias, flags, or rank indicators. Additionally, morale patches with humorous or motivational phrases can boost morale among team members or add a personal touch to your gear.
  4. Customize for Specific Missions or Roles: Consider customizing PVC patches to represent specific missions, roles, or teams. This can include mission-specific symbols, team names, or specialized unit identifiers. Custom patches allow you to tailor your gear to your specific needs and enhance team unity.
  5. Utilize Patch Placement and Arrangement: Strategically place your PVC patches on your tactical gear to achieve optimal visibility and balance. Consider the available space and the purpose of each patch. Arrange them in a way that doesn’t obstruct functionality or impede movement.
  6. Explore Glow-in-the-Dark or Reflective Patches: For enhanced visibility in low-light conditions, consider glow-in-the-dark or reflective PVC patches. These patches increase your visibility to others, improving safety during nighttime or low-visibility operations.
  7. Incorporate Hook-and-Loop Backing: Many tactical gear items feature hook-and-loop panels (e.g., Velcro) for attaching patches. Ensure that your PVC patches have compatible hook-and-loop backing to facilitate easy attachment and removal. This allows for flexibility in changing or repositioning patches as needed.
  8. Consider Camouflage and Color Matching: Match the color palette of your PVC patches to the camouflage pattern of your tactical gear. This ensures a cohesive and integrated appearance, enhancing the overall stealth and tactical aesthetics of your equipment.
  9. Balance Tactical and Personal Elements: While tactical functionality is crucial, don’t forget to include personalized or unique elements that reflect your identity or interests. This can include symbols, text, or images that are meaningful to you personally while still maintaining the tactical nature of the patches.
  10. Ensure Patch Legibility and Clarity: Opt for clear and legible designs on your PVC patches, even in smaller sizes. Consider using bold fonts and simple imagery to maintain clarity and ensure that the patch’s message or design is easily recognizable.

By incorporating tactical PVC patches into your gear, you can enhance its functionality, customization, and overall tactical appearance. Select patches that align with your specific needs, missions, and personal style to create a gear setup that stands out and meets your tactical requirements.
